Hi All,
We are dealing with a very complex problem of person specific search.
We're building a social network where people will post stuff and other users
should be able to see the content only from their contacts.
e.g. There are 10,000 users in the system and there are only 150 users in my
network.
I should be search across only 150 users' content.
Is there an easy way to approach this problem?
We've come-up with different approaches:-
- Storing the relationship in each document.
- A huge ORed query with all the IDs of the people that needs to be
searched.
- Creating a query and filtering the results based on the list of
contacts.
None of these approach sounds to be plausible.
We already have gone through recently released book on Solr 1.4 Enterprise
Search. The book also doesn't seem to have any pointers.
Any good approach/pointers will help.
